Ok, maybe a stupid question, but I have to ask….I know the reason for hood strap is to secure the hood, but why is it coming off to start with? I’m installing footholds in my sxr and want to try a barrol this summer :splatt:, is there any chances of my hood coming off ??? If I land side ways or something?

with the SXR hood, the hood can slide back and cause the latch to come loose, for freestyle you really need straps, I have had mine come loose in races just from burying the nose and the water pressure pushed the hood back.

the day I got mine I was doing subs and my hood came off as I was going in, sinking a brandnew ski isn't very fun.

I haven't totally lost mine yet, but I did look down one time in the surf and see it dancing around with the latch loose while it was still locked. lol Good thing I had the hood straps on tight. If you are going to try BR dow yourself a favor and get hood straps and keep an eye on it.
